首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何防止在单击页面上的元素但元素不可单击时出现错误?

要防止在单击页面上的元素但元素不可单击时出现错误,可以采取以下几种方法:

  1. 使用CSS属性禁用元素:可以通过设置CSS属性pointer-events: none;来禁用元素的点击事件。这样,即使用户点击该元素,也不会触发任何操作。这种方法适用于需要临时禁用某个元素的点击功能。
  2. 使用JavaScript事件处理程序:可以在元素的点击事件处理程序中添加条件判断,当元素不可点击时,阻止事件的默认行为。例如,在JavaScript中可以使用event.preventDefault()方法来阻止元素的默认点击行为。这种方法适用于需要根据特定条件动态控制元素的可点击性。
  3. 使用遮罩层:可以在需要禁用点击的元素上添加一个透明的遮罩层,遮挡住该元素,使其无法被点击。这种方法适用于需要长期禁用某个元素的点击功能。
  4. 使用用户界面反馈:可以在元素不可点击时,通过改变鼠标指针样式或显示提示信息等方式,向用户传达该元素不可点击的信息。这样可以提高用户体验,避免用户误操作。

需要注意的是,以上方法只是防止在单击页面上的元素但元素不可单击时出现错误的一些常见做法,具体的实现方式还需要根据具体的开发环境和需求来确定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券